Output 23cb40546611658c8b0668b9c73009266bcaf0f194d413e6e97d1de19a9d3b87:11

value
1258165235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41d33344282dfb44b67094b749d4f8aee6c3c4a8 OP_EQUAL
address
37h4rTs3ZdJ6gfZmkDUguKUS6GLavH6cX7
transaction
23cb40546611658c8b0668b9c73009266bcaf0f194d413e6e97d1de19a9d3b87
spent
true